Understanding Password Sync Agents

A password sync agent functions as a pivotal tool for individuals and organizations alike, enabling seamless management of passwords across various platforms and devices. With the growing number of accounts each person holds today, keeping track of secure login credentials has become increasingly complicated. This is where the benefits of a password sync agent show their value.

Core Features of Password Sync Agents

There are a multitude of features that password sync agents offer to provide a comprehensive password management solution:

  • Secure Storage: Passwords are stored safely using encryption methods that thwart unauthorized access.
  • Synchronization: Updates made to a password on one device are automatically reflected across all connected devices.
  • Ease of Access: Users can access their passwords from any device without compromising security.

The Importance of Password Management

In a digital era where cyber threats are rampant, managing passwords efficiently has never been more crucial. Utilizing a password sync agent not only simplifies password management but also enhances online security by encouraging users to create complex passwords, thereby reducing the risk of data breaches.

Benefits of Using a Password Sync Agent

Choosing to implement a password sync agent brings several key benefits:

  1. Convenience: No more forgotten passwords or the need to reset them constantly.
  2. Time-saving: Quickly access accounts without the hassle of remembering each individual password.
  3. Enhanced Security: Use of encryption and secure storage methods ensures that passwords are safe.

Pro Tips for Password Management

  • Always enable two-factor authentication where possible.
  • Regularly update passwords for sensitive accounts.
  • Use a unique password for every account to minimize risk.

Glossary of Terms

  • Encryption: The process of converting data into a code to prevent unauthorized access.
  • Two-Factor Authentication: A security process that requires two different forms of identification to access an account.
  • Audit Logs: Records of actions taken regarding accounts and passwords, often used for security audits.
